Two acts, one shared purpose: guard the air and the water

Think of the Clean Air Act (CAA) and the Clean Water Act (CWA) as two sides of the same coin. The CAA centers on air quality—limiting pollutants from cars, factories, and other sources so cities meet national pollution standards. The CWA focuses on water quality—regulating the discharge of pollutants and setting standards to keep rivers, lakes, and streams healthy. Different targets, similar backbone: protect public health, protect ecological life, and preserve the resources future generations will rely on.

What that looks like on a Arkansas construction site

On the ground, the theme translates into concrete requirements and good habits. Contractors, engineers, and crew leaders don’t just follow rules because they’re there; they follow them because clean air and clean water protect people, protect neighborhoods, and protect project longevity.

Here are a few key areas where the environmental protection theme shows up in everyday work:

  • Emissions and dust control: Heavy equipment, diesel engines, and vehicles can release pollutants. Controlling emissions isn’t just about compliance; it’s about better air quality for workers and neighbors. Dust suppression, proper engine maintenance, and minimizing idling help keep the site safer and smoother.

  • Stormwater and sediment control: When soil is disturbed, rain can wash pollutants into streams and groundwater. Implementing erosion control measures and managing runoff with barriers, stabilized channels, and sediment basins helps keep water clean and prevents project delays caused by regulatory issues or storm damage.

  • Water quality protections: When you handle fuels, oils, paints, or solvents on-site, spill prevention and proper storage become essential. The goal is to keep anything that could contaminate water from getting into drainage systems or surface water.

  • Permits and reporting: A lot of these protections come with permits and reporting requirements. They’re not just hoops to jump through; they’re guardrails that help projects stay predictable and community-friendly.

A closer look at the Clean Air Act

The Clean Air Act isn’t about stopping every bit of dust or every engine roar; it’s about making sure air quality stays within healthy limits. A few practical points for Arkansas sites:

  • National Ambient Air Quality Standards (NAAQS): These are the yardsticks for clean air. If a project’s activities push you toward crossing those lines, you’ll need controls or adjustments to stay in bounds.

  • Source controls and monitoring: For larger activities or facilities, there are mechanisms to control emissions from equipment and processes. Regular maintenance and proper operation matter—a poorly tuned engine can sneak in more pollutants than you’d expect.

  • Vehicle and equipment guidelines: Diesel engines, construction equipment, and hauling trucks all contribute to air pollution. Selecting newer equipment, applying clean fuels or retrofits where feasible, and managing idle time can make a real difference.

What the Clean Water Act is doing for water’s health

The Clean Water Act’s core aim is straightforward: keep waters clean enough to protect public health and aquatic life. On a construction site in Arkansas, you’ll see the influence in:

  • Discharge permits and pollution controls: If your site discharges wastewater or stormwater with pollutants, you’ll likely need a permit that requires you to meet water-quality standards.

  • Stormwater runoff management: When soils are disturbed, silt and pollutants can ride away with rainwater. The aim is to slow, filter, and recover sediment before it ever reaches streams or rivers.

  • Spill prevention and response: Storage of fuels, lubricants, and chemicals needs proper containment and quick response plans. Keeping spills small and recoverable protects both water quality and the job site’s operations.

Arkansas-specific angle: how state agencies put these themes into practice

In Arkansas, the Department of Energy and Environment (DEQ) and other state agencies translate federal protections into practical requirements for local projects. They help tailor air and water standards to Arkansas’ climate, topography, and waterways. This means:

  • State implementations of national standards: While the laws are federal, the state adapts and enforces them in ways that reflect Arkansas’ unique watershed boundaries and urban-rural mix.

  • Permit clarity and compliance: The DEQ provides guidelines on when stormwater permits or air-emission considerations kick in for a particular project. Understanding those thresholds helps avoid last-minute surprises and keeps schedules on track.

  • Local watershed awareness: Arkansas has many rivers and streams with sensitive habitats. Projects near wetlands, creeks, or the Mississippi River tributaries must account for community expectations and ecological health as part of the planning process.

Practical insights for builders and crews

Here’s how the overarching theme translates into daily decisions you’ll make on the ground:

  • Start with site planning that prioritizes protection: Plan access and storage to minimize dust, runoff, and spills. A thoughtful layout reduces the chance of polluted runoff and keeps crews focused.

  • Keep equipment in good shape: Regular maintenance isn’t cosmetic; it’s about efficiency and cleaner emissions. A well-tuned engine uses fuel better and emits fewer pollutants.

  • Manage dust and runoff methods: Water sprays, windbreaks, stabilized entrances, and timely stabilization of exposed soils cut down on dust and sediment. For runoff, ground cover and temporary controls can make the difference between a project that hums along and one that gets bogged down by complaints or penalties.

  • Build a spill-safe culture: Have absorbent materials, secondary containment, and quick-response procedures ready. A small leak can mushroom into big problems for water quality and for the project timeline.

  • Document and communicate: Keep records of inspections, maintenance, and incident responses. Transparent documentation builds trust with regulators, neighbors, and clients, and shows you’re serious about environmental protection.
